La. Shpagina et al., DIAGNOSIS AND TREATMENT OF ANEMIA IN PATI ENTS EXPOSED TO AROMATIC ORGANIC-SOLVENTS, Terapevticeskij arhiv, 68(12), 1996, pp. 15-19
171 iron-deficient painters and 20 subjects with chronic intoxication
with aromatic hydrocarbons were studied in a large aircraft constructi
on factory. After correlative analysis of iron metabolism, ferritin, e
rythrocytes, diameter and perimeter of reticulocytes, length of servic
e three types of iron-deficiency were identified: typical, with eviden
t toxicity, with a high risk of toxic damage. An important role of lip
id peroxidation activity and toxic erythrocytomembranopathy for pathom
orphosis of iron deficiency anemia and progress of toxical anemia is d
emonstrated. A differential approach to treatment of different anemia
variants was used. The treatment included membranoprotectors (alpha-to
copherol, essentiale, lypostabil) and unspecific detoxication (SUMS-en
terosorbent, unitiol).
